EX-99.(D)(13) 2 0002.txt PRESS RELEASE EXHIBIT (d)(13) FOR IMMEDIATE RELEASE AGILENT COMPLETES TENDER OFFER FOR SHARES OF OBJECTIVE SYSTEMS INTEGRATORS, INC. PALO ALTO, Calif., and FOLSOM, Calif., Jan. 5, 2001 - Agilent Technologies Inc.(NYSE: A), a leading provider of innovative technologies for communications and life sciences, today announced the successful completion of the tender offer by Tahoe Acquisition Corp. to acquire the common stock, par value $.001 per share, of Objective Systems Integrators, Inc. (OSI) (NASDAQ: OSII) at $17.75 net per share in cash. OSI is a leading provider of next-generation operations- support-system (OSS) software for communications service providers. Tahoe Acquisition Corp. has accepted for purchase 37,572,548 shares of OSI common stock, including approximately 1,050,844 shares tendered pursuant to Notices of Guaranteed Delivery, representing approximately 97% of the issued and outstanding OSI shares, which shares were validly tendered and not withdrawn prior to the expiration of the tender offer at 12:00 midnight, New York City time, on Thursday, January 4, 2001. Pursuant to the terms of the merger agreement between Agilent, Tahoe Acquisition Corp. and OSI, Tahoe Acquisition Corp. intends to acquire the remaining OSI shares that Tahoe Acquistion Corp. does not already own through a merger between Tahoe Acquisition Corp. and OSI to be effective today at the same $17.75 per share price as offered in the tender offer. OSI, headquartered in Folsom, Calif., with more than 400 employees worldwide and an installed base of over 120 customers, designs, develops and markets OSS software that integrates and manages the provision of communications services in today's large-scale, multi-vendor network environments. In the OSS market, Agilent is the market leader in Signaling System 7 (SS7) management. SS7 is the protocol that enables end-to-end communications services. OSI has headquarters in Folsom, California, with offices worldwide. About Agilent Technologies Agilent Technologies Inc. (NYSE: A) is a diversified technology company with approximately 47,000 employees serving customers in more than 120 countries. Agilent is a global leader in designing and manufacturing test, measurement and monitoring instruments, systems and solutions, and semiconductor and optical components. In fiscal year 2000, Agilent had net revenue of $10.8 billion. The company serves markets that include communications, electronics, life sciences and healthcare.
